Partner  

Ms. Garvey is a partner in the Tax and Employee Benefits practice group in the firm's San Francisco office.

Areas of Practice

Ms. Garvey has represented clients in the United States Supreme Court and at all levels of the California court system, as well as in administrative proceedings within and without California. Ms. Garvey argued Barclays Bank v. Franchise Tax Board before the U.S. Supreme Court. She has represented numerous financial institutions in state and local tax matters. She has also been involved in numerous tax and business transactions, nationally and internationally, for both domestic and foreign clients. In addition to representing clients in controversies with state and local taxing authorities, Ms. Garvey has also assisted in preparing testimony for clients on both state and federal levels on matters of legislation and regulation as well as testifying at numerous legislative and regulatory hearings on such matters, including the hearings under U.S.-U.K. Tax Treaty, before the working group for the Presidential Commission on the Unitary tax, and on the California water's edge legislation. Ms. Garvey has also written several amicus curiae briefs in the United States Supreme Court on issues of state taxes. She is the author of the Tax Management Portfolio Income Taxes: California Water's Edge Unitary Legislation and is a member of the Multistate Tax Advisory Board and the Practicing Law Institute Advisory Panel (Tax). She is also a frequent speaker on state tax matters before business groups including the Tax Executives Institute, the Committee on State Taxation, the High Tech Institute and the California Tax Policy Conference.

Ms. Garvey is the first recipient of the State Bar Taxation Section's "Joanne M. Garvey Award" for lifetime achievement, as well as numerous awards and commendations for professional and community service. Most recently she has served in both the American Bar and the California Supreme Court commissions on rules for Multijurisdictional Practice. She is listed in Who's Who in America and Best Lawyers in America. In 2003, Ms. Garvey was awarded the prestigious "Margaret Brent Women Lawyers of Achievement Award" by the American Bar Association, an award that honors outstanding women lawyers who have achieved professional excellence in their area of specialty and have actively paved the way to success for others. Also, in 2003, she received the "2003 Franklin C. Latcham Award for Distinguished Service in State and Local Tax Law"  from BNA Tax Management.
